What's Happening?
Qantas is set to launch one of the world's longest commercial flights, connecting Sydney and London directly without a stopover, as part of its 'Project Sunrise'. Scheduled to begin in October 2027, the flight will take between 19 and 21 hours, significantly
reducing travel time compared to current one-stop itineraries. The airline will use specially configured Airbus A350-1000ULR aircraft, designed for extended endurance missions. To address the physical strain of such long flights, Qantas has collaborated with sleep scientists and health researchers to develop a wellness-focused cabin design. This includes tailored lighting to simulate sunrise and sunset, and a dedicated wellness zone for stretching and movement. The project, delayed due to the COVID-19 pandemic, represents a significant investment in passenger wellbeing.
Why It's Important?
The introduction of ultra-long-haul flights by Qantas marks a significant shift in the aviation industry, emphasizing passenger wellness on long journeys. This initiative could set a new standard for long-haul travel, potentially influencing other airlines to adopt similar wellness-focused designs. The project also highlights the growing importance of passenger comfort and health in the competitive airline market. By reducing travel time and enhancing the in-flight experience, Qantas aims to attract more passengers willing to pay a premium for direct flights. This could lead to increased revenue and strengthen Qantas's position in the global aviation market.
